Plywood wardrobes come in several distinct styles, each designed for different rooms and storage habits. Understanding these types helps you pick the right one without second-guessing your choice later.
A plywood almirah offers traditional storage in a sturdy, affordable package. These units typically feature multiple shelves behind hinged doors, making them ideal for folded clothes, bedding, and household linens. The layered plywood construction handles humidity better than particle board, which matters in coastal and monsoon-prone regions.
Most almirahs come in matte or wood-grain finishes that blend into existing decor without fuss. They suit bedrooms, guest rooms, and even storerooms where practical storage beats fancy design.
A plywood cupboard works well in tighter spaces where a full wardrobe feels excessive. These compact units often combine a hanging section with a few shelves, giving you flexibility without taking over the room.
They work brilliantly in kids' rooms, home offices, or as secondary storage in master bedrooms. The plywood build keeps them lightweight yet stable. Look for models with adjustable shelves so you can reconfigure storage as needs change.
A plywood sliding wardrobe saves floor space by opening sideways rather than swinging outward. This makes them perfect for smaller bedrooms or rooms with furniture placed close to the wardrobe. The smooth gliding mechanism feels modern and keeps pathways clear.

Picking a wardrobe involves more than liking how it looks. You need to match the piece to your room, your habits, and your budget. Here is what matters most.
Measure your available wall space before browsing. A wardrobe that looks perfect online might overwhelm a compact room or leave awkward gaps in a larger one.
Standard bedroom wardrobes range from 120 cm to 200 cm in width. For rooms under 12 square metres, consider a two-door or sliding model to avoid cramped walkways.
Think about door clearance too. Hinged doors need 50 to 60 cm of swing space in front. If that space is tight, a sliding wardrobe works better.
Height matters as well. Taller units maximise vertical storage but need walls that can support the weight without wobbling.
Plywood grades vary. Commercial plywood suits budget-friendly options, while marine plywood handles moisture better and lasts longer in humid climates. BWR (boiling water resistant) plywood sits in the middle, offering solid durability without the premium price of marine-grade material.

Tip: Check the core material and laminate thickness. Thicker laminates resist scratches and wear, keeping your wardrobe looking fresh for years. |
Edge banding quality also affects longevity. Well-sealed edges prevent moisture from seeping into the plywood layers, which extends the wardrobe's life significantly.
Your wardrobe finish sets the tone for the entire bedroom.
Warm walnut and oak tones suit traditional or earthy interiors.
White or light grey laminates brighten smaller rooms and pair well with modern furniture.
Textured wood-grain finishes add visual interest without overwhelming the space.
Consider mirror panels if you lack a full-length mirror elsewhere. A plywood wardrobe with a mirror adds function while making the room feel larger. For minimalist spaces, handleless designs with push-to-open mechanisms keep lines clean and contemporary.

Before adding a wardrobe to your cart, run through this checklist to avoid regrets later.
Plywood Grade: Higher grades resist moisture and last longer. BWR or marine plywood suits humid regions.
Laminate Quality: Thick, scratch-resistant laminates protect surfaces from daily wear and keep the wardrobe looking new.
Internal Layout: Look for a mix of shelves, hanging rods, and drawers. Adjustable shelves add flexibility as storage needs change.
Hardware Quality: Hinges, handles, and drawer slides should feel sturdy. Soft-close mechanisms prevent slamming and reduce wear.
Dimensions: Confirm the wardrobe fits your wall space with room for door swing or sliding clearance.
Warranty: A solid warranty signals manufacturer confidence. Aim for at least one to two years of coverage on structure and hardware.
